jQuery入门教程:打造高效网页开发

需积分: 10 2 下载量 190 浏览量 更新于2024-07-17 收藏 695KB PPT 举报
"本教程适合有一定JavaScript基础的初学者,旨在介绍Jquery这一广泛使用的JavaScript函数库。jQuery以其轻量级和高效的特点,简化了HTML元素选取、操作,CSS操作,事件处理,特效与动画,DOM遍历与修改,AJAX以及实用工具等功能。作为最流行的JS框架,jQuery被众多大公司如Google、Microsoft、IBM和Netflix采用。学习jQuery可以通过下载jQuery库到本地或从CDN(如Google、百度、又拍云、新浪)中引入。" jQuery是一个JavaScript库,其核心理念是“写的少,做的多”,它极大地简化了JavaScript的开发工作,使得开发者能够更高效地处理网页交互和动态效果。以下是jQuery的主要功能模块: 1. HTML元素选取:jQuery提供了一套丰富的选择器,可以轻松地选取页面上的DOM元素,包括ID选择器、类选择器、属性选择器等,使得操作DOM变得简单。 2. HTML元素操作:包括添加、删除、复制和移动DOM元素,改变元素的内容和属性,以及对元素进行显示和隐藏控制。 3. CSS操作:jQuery允许直接修改元素的样式,包括添加、删除和更改CSS类,以及获取和设置CSS属性。 4. HTML事件函数:jQuery封装了各种常见的事件处理,如点击、 hover、滑动等,使得事件绑定和处理更加直观。 5. JavaScript特效和动画:jQuery提供了一系列内置的动画效果,如淡入淡出、滑动、缩放等,并且支持自定义动画,使网页动态效果更加流畅。 6. HTML DOM遍历和修改:jQuery提供了便利的方法遍历DOM树,查找和修改相关的元素集合。 7. AJAX:jQuery的AJAX功能使得异步数据交互变得简单,支持GET、POST等多种请求方式,同时提供了方便的数据处理回调。 8. Utilities:jQuery还包含许多实用工具函数,如类型检查、数组操作、时间戳转换等,增强了JavaScript的基本功能。 为什么选择jQuery?首先,jQuery的流行度意味着有大量的社区支持和插件,可以快速实现复杂的功能。其次,由于其简洁的API,学习曲线相对平缓,适合初学者快速上手。此外,许多大型企业使用jQuery,证明了其在实际项目中的稳定性和兼容性。 学习jQuery时,可以通过下载不同版本的jQuery库(生产版和开发版)到本地,或者从CDN(内容分发网络)加载,如Google、百度、又拍云、新浪等提供的CDN地址,这样可以提高页面加载速度,尤其对于国内用户,使用国内CDN通常能获得更快的响应。 jQuery是JavaScript开发者的强大工具,通过掌握jQuery,可以大大提高前端开发的效率,实现丰富的网页交互效果。对于有一定JavaScript基础的初学者来说,学习jQuery是一个值得投入的时间和精力的选择。